How to develop and simulate Machine Vision algorithms? /WEBINAR

yoSoyTono
yoSoyTono over 6 years ago

The deep-dive Machine Vision Algorithm development and simulation with NXP Vision Toolbox for MATLABRegistered on S32V processors webinar is focusing on Feature Detection for Driver Monitoring System (DMS) and will showcase different concepts like object detections using Viola-Jones, tracking a region of interest using Kalman filters, and some feature detection using HAAR cascades classifiers.

 

JOIN THIS WEBINAR and learn how to:

  • Develop complex algorithms from scratch to detect different feature (like pedestrians, traffic signs or lane departure)
  • Do all these from a simple and user-friendly environment like MATLAB without the need to know anything about the NXP Vision Accelerator instruction set or how the processor works.

 

Daniel Popa (Senior Technical Lead MBDT – Automotive Microcontrollers and Processors, NXP) and Phil Pesses (Senior Technical Product Marketing Engineer – Automotive Microcontrollers and Processors, NXP) will give a technical session on developing, simulating, and testing Machine Vision algorithms with MATLAB toolsets like Computer Vision System and Image Processing on NXP S32V vision processors. The MATLAB automatic generated C++ code will be executed on the NXP SBC-S32V234 development boardNXP SBC-S32V234 development board on ARM and APEX cores simultaneous to squeeze the best performance.
